package gosqldriver
import (
"database/sql/driver"
"errors"
"fmt"
"io"
"github.com/paypal/hera/common"
"github.com/paypal/hera/utility/encoding/netstring"
"github.com/paypal/hera/utility/logger"
)
// Implements sql/driver Rows interface.
// similar to JDBC's result set
// Rows is an iterator over an executed query's results.
type rows struct {
hera *heraConnection
vals []driver.Value
cols int
currentRow int
fetchChunkSize []byte
completed bool
}
// TODO: fetch chunk size
func newRows(hera *heraConnection, cols int, fetchChunkSize []byte) (*rows, error) {
rs := &rows{hera: hera, cols: cols, currentRow: 0, fetchChunkSize: fetchChunkSize}
err := rs.fetchResults()
if err != nil {
return nil, err
}
return rs, nil
}
func (r *rows) fetchResults() error {
for {
ns, err := r.hera.getResponse()
if err != nil {
return err
}
switch ns.Cmd {
case common.RcValue:
r.vals = append(r.vals, ns.Payload)
case common.RcOK:
return nil
case common.RcNoMoreData:
if logger.GetLogger().V(logger.Verbose) {
logger.GetLogger().Log(logger.Verbose, r.hera.id, "Rows: cols = ", r.cols, ", numValues =", len(r.vals))
}
r.completed = true
return nil
}
}
}
// Columns returns the names of the columns. The number of
// columns of the result is inferred from the length of the
// slice. If a particular column name isn't known, an empty
// string should be returned for that entry.
func (r *rows) Columns() []string {
// TODO using hera column names command
return make([]string, r.cols)
}
// Close closes the rows iterator.
func (r *rows) Close() error {
return errors.New("Rows.Close() not yet implemented")
}
// Next is called to populate the next row of data into
// the provided slice. The provided slice will be the same
// size as the Columns() are wide.
//
// Next should return io.EOF when there are no more rows.
func (r *rows) Next(dest []driver.Value) error {
if logger.GetLogger().V(logger.Verbose) {
// logger.GetLogger().Log(logger.Verbose, r.hera.id, "Rows.Next(): currentRow = ", r.currentRow, ", numValues =", len(dest))
}
if r.cols*r.currentRow == len(r.vals) {
if r.completed {
return io.EOF
}
// fetch the next rows
ns := netstring.NewNetstringFrom(common.CmdFetch, r.fetchChunkSize)
err := r.hera.execNs(ns)
if err != nil {
return err
}
r.vals = r.vals[:0]
err = r.fetchResults()
if err != nil {
return err
}
r.currentRow = 0
if len(r.vals) == 0 {
return io.EOF
}
}
if (r.currentRow+1)*r.cols > len(r.vals) {
if logger.GetLogger().V(logger.Alert) {
logger.GetLogger().Log(logger.Alert, fmt.Sprintf("Rows.Next() failed len(r.vals)=%d, cols=%d, currentRow=%d", len(r.vals), r.cols, r.currentRow))
}
return fmt.Errorf("Rows.Next() failed len(r.vals)=%d, cols=%d, currentRow=%d", len(r.vals), r.cols, r.currentRow)
}
n := copy(dest, r.vals[r.currentRow*r.cols:(r.currentRow+1)*r.cols])
if n != r.cols {
return fmt.Errorf("Rows.Next() failed destsize=%d, n=%d, cols=%d, currentRow=%d", len(dest), n, r.cols, r.currentRow)
}
r.currentRow++
return nil
}
